| Sumario: | The document provides a comparative analysis of the legal frameworks, public policies, and institutions governing native crops and seeds in Bolivia, Ecuador, and Peru. It explains how numerous regulatory instruments developed in recent decades often overlap, creating complexity in understanding their goals and implementation. The text highlights the increasing recognition of smallholder Andean farmers and the importance of native crops for food security and climate adaptation. It also shows how national progress aligns with international trends, emphasizing that the upcoming meeting of the ITPGRFA Governing Body offers a timely opportunity to assess advances and remaining challenges. |
